Walking in Bill the Barber’s Footsteps
More than simply sharing the same name as my father, I am thankful to have grown up to share many of his amazing characteristics, too. Not only was I raised learning that respect and integrity are two things a man should always have, but I also watched firsthand how to put words into action and people before business.
His passion, faithfulness and dedication to his work as a barber in Grosse Pointe City, Michigan, over the last 55 years have been absolutely admirable. And more than just a barber, he became a friend and counselor to many of his clients, serving them from childhood well into adulthood.
Fifty-five years later, my dad decided it was time to hang up the shears and retire, and I couldn’t be more proud of or happy for him. Walking in his footsteps, I have watched him always put customers (friends) first, making sure the people were seen and cared for more than the money received from his services.
